Types of Auto Shipping Services
When exploring auto shipping services‚ it’s essential to understand the various options available. The primary types include open transport and enclosed transport. Open transport is the most common method‚ where vehicles are loaded onto a car trailer and exposed to the elements during transport. This option is generally more economical and suitable for standard vehicles. On the other hand‚ enclosed transport provides a protective environment‚ shielding vehicles from weather and road debris‚ making it ideal for luxury or classic cars. Knowing these options helps in selecting the right service based on your vehicle’s needs and budget considerations.
3.1 Enclosed Transport
Enclosed transport is a premium auto shipping option designed to provide maximum protection for your vehicle during transit. This method involves transporting vehicles in a fully enclosed trailer‚ shielding them from potential hazards such as weather conditions‚ road debris‚ and other external factors. Ideal for high-value‚ classic‚ or luxury cars‚ enclosed transport ensures that your vehicle arrives at its destination in pristine condition. While this service typically comes at a higher cost than open transport‚ the added security and peace of mind make it a worthwhile investment for many car owners. Choose enclosed transport for ultimate vehicle protection.
3.2 Open Transport
Open transport is the most popular and cost-effective method for shipping vehicles across long distances. In this approach‚ cars are loaded onto an open car trailer‚ which can typically carry multiple vehicles at once. While this method is efficient and budget-friendly‚ it does expose the vehicles to the elements and road conditions during transit. Open transport is suitable for standard vehicles‚ everyday cars‚ and those without specific protection needs. Despite the exposure‚ many car owners opt for this option due to its affordability and convenience. By understanding open transport‚ you can make informed decisions for your car shipping needs.

Preparing Your Vehicle for Transport
Preparing your vehicle for transport is essential to ensure a smooth shipping experience. Begin by cleaning your car thoroughly‚ as this allows you to inspect for any existing scratches or dents before shipping. Document any noticeable damage with photographs for your records. Next‚ remove all personal items from the vehicle‚ as these can be lost or damaged during transit and may violate transport policies. Check fluid levels‚ tire pressure‚ and battery health to ensure your car is in good condition for transport. Lastly‚ ensure that your vehicle is securely locked and that any anti-theft devices are disabled before pickup.
7.1 Cleaning and Inspecting Your Car
Cleaning and inspecting your car before shipping is a crucial step in the preparation process. Begin by washing the exterior to remove dirt and debris‚ which allows for a clear view of any existing damage. After cleaning‚ conduct a thorough inspection of your vehicle‚ checking for scratches‚ dents‚ and other imperfections. Document these findings with photographs‚ which can serve as evidence if any damage occurs during transport. Additionally‚ ensure that all lights and signals are functioning properly‚ as this can affect loading and unloading. A clean‚ well-inspected vehicle not only helps in identifying issues but also facilitates a smoother shipping experience.
7.2 Removing Personal Items
Removing personal items from your vehicle is a vital part of preparing for transport. Many auto transport companies have policies against shipping personal belongings due to liability and safety concerns. Before your car is picked up‚ empty it of all personal items‚ including clothing‚ electronics‚ and any valuables. This helps prevent potential loss or damage during transit. Additionally‚ leaving personal items in the vehicle may increase the weight‚ affecting shipping costs. By ensuring your vehicle is free of personal items‚ you can help facilitate a smoother transport process and reduce the risk of complications during the shipping journey.
Car Delivery Options
When shipping your vehicle to another state‚ understanding car delivery options is essential for a successful experience. There are primarily two methods: door-to-door and terminal-to-terminal delivery. Door-to-door delivery involves the transport company picking up your vehicle from your location and delivering it directly to your destination‚ providing convenience and ease. Conversely‚ terminal-to-terminal delivery requires you to drop off your vehicle at a designated terminal and pick it up at another terminal near your destination. While terminal-to-terminal may be more cost-effective‚ door-to-door delivery offers added convenience. Evaluating both options helps you choose the best fit for your needs.
8.1 Door-to-Door Pickup and Delivery
Door-to-door pickup and delivery is a highly convenient option for shipping your vehicle to another state. This service allows the auto transport company to collect your car from your specified location and deliver it directly to your desired destination. This eliminates the need for you to travel to a terminal‚ saving time and effort. The process typically involves scheduling a pickup time‚ allowing for flexibility based on your availability. It’s important to ensure that the pickup area is accessible for the transport truck. By choosing door-to-door service‚ you can enjoy a hassle-free car shipping experience tailored to your needs.
8.2 Terminal-to-Terminal Shipping
Terminal-to-terminal shipping is an alternative method for transporting your vehicle to another state. This option requires you to deliver your car to a designated terminal location‚ where it will be stored until the transport company picks it up for shipping. Upon arrival at your destination‚ you will need to retrieve your vehicle from another terminal. While this method can be more cost-effective compared to door-to-door services‚ it may involve extra time and effort on your part‚ including arranging transportation to and from the terminals. Understanding terminal-to-terminal shipping allows you to weigh the pros and cons effectively for your needs.

10.2 Types of Coverage Available
When shipping your vehicle‚ understanding the types of coverage available is essential for adequate protection. Typically‚ there are two main types of insurance: liability coverage and full value coverage. Liability coverage protects the transport company against claims for damages caused by their negligence‚ while full value coverage ensures your vehicle is fully protected for its market value during transit. Additionally‚ some companies offer additional options like gap coverage‚ which covers the difference between the market value and any existing loan balance. Evaluating these coverage types allows you to select the best insurance plan that meets your needs and safeguards your vehicle.
